It Risk Manager Salary in New Canton, VA

How much does an It Risk Manager make in New Canton, VA?

As of July 01, 2026, the average salary for an It Risk Manager in New Canton, VA is $121,495 per year, which breaks down to an hourly rate of $58.

However, an It Risk Manager's salary can vary significantly. Here’s a look at the typical salary range:

  • Top Earners (90th percentile): $140,895
  • Majority Range (25th-75th percentile): $110,839 to $131,650
  • Entry-Level (10th percentile): $101,136

  • Risk Management (Mentioned in 32.63% Job Postings): Risk management is the identification, evaluation, and prioritization of risks (defined in ISO 31000 as the effect of uncertainty on objectives) followed by coordinated and economical application of resources to minimize, monitor, and control the probability or impact of unfortunate events or to maximize the realization of opportunities. Risks can come from various sources including uncertainty in financial markets, threats from project failures (at any phase in design, development, production, or sustainment life-cycles), legal liabilities, credit risk, accidents, natural causes and disasters, deliberate attack from an adversary, or events of uncertain or unpredictable root-cause. There are two types of events i.e. negative events can be classified as risks while positive events are classified as opportunities. Several risk management standards have been developed including the Project Management Institute, the National Institute of Standards and Technology, actuarial societies, and ISO standards. Methods, definitions and goals vary widely according to whether the risk management method is in the context of project management, security, engineering, industrial processes, financial portfolios, actuarial assessments, or public health and safety.
